What I need to know about starting BLW late - 10 months

I just started reading BLW and have realized that I am late in starting him on eating solids on his own. My DS is almost 10 months and has his top and bottom 2 teeth. I have been giving him solids since around 6-7 months but pretty much everything has been in a mesh feeder. He has also gnawed on large pieces of cucumber but now with his teeth he recently had some and took off too big a chunk and starting gagging - unfortunately my in-laws were over at the time as well I have read that the gagging is a part of the learning process though so I guess you just watch them more carefully when they have teeth? What are some foods that I should start with? TIA!!

Sounds like you're right in the right place to go for it! There are tons of foods you can try. I say go for just about any fruit or vegetable (steamed probably) that he can easily pick up. Stick shapes or chip shapes tend to work well from what I have seen. I personally plan to avoid grains until over a year, preferably closer to 18 months, since the baby's digestive system isn't well equipped to deal with them until later than is traditional.
